Output 8c816226ea520bbf3a98bccd563b2a029a7fd2ea52f94f13de01cd87d90f55ee:1

value
940000
script pubkey
OP_0 OP_PUSHBYTES_20 91d3f7dd18a22c5b3c8d6fc612cd8200b772f280
address
bc1qj8fl0hgc5gk9k0yddlrp9nvzqzmh9u5qurxuhm
transaction
8c816226ea520bbf3a98bccd563b2a029a7fd2ea52f94f13de01cd87d90f55ee
confirmations
166136
spent
true